Opportunity Details
Jem Computer Systems is a well-established IT service provider based in Cupar, Fife. We specialise in computer sales, maintenance, and support services for both businesses and private clients across the region. With decades of experience, our team is committed to delivering high-quality, reliable IT solutions—everything from system builds and refurbishing, to virus removal, network troubleshooting, and data services.
We pride ourselves on excellent customer care, technical expertise, and staying up to date with the latest hardware and software developments. As part of the business community at Cupar Trading Estate, we have solid facilities and strong links with local businesses, schools, and organisations.
Overview:
An exciting opportunity for someone keen to learn, grow and gain hands-on experience in a fully equipped IT workshop. You will work alongside experienced engineers and be involved in many aspects of hardware, software, and customer support.
Responsibilities:
- Computer assembly and setup
- Software installation and configuration
- Upgrades, repairs and virus / malware removal
- Troubleshooting and diagnostics
- Data recovery, transfer and backup solutions
- Case management and customer support
What we’re looking for:
- A strong interest in IT hardware and software, willing to learn from the ground up
- A logical, methodical approach to diagnosing and solving problems
- Good communication skills; able to explain technical issues in ways non-technical users can understand
- Reliable, organised, with attention to detail
- A positive attitude, willing to take initiative and ask questions
- Able to drive (essential)
Salary: £17,000 per annum
Working hours: 35 hours per week, Monday to Friday, 9am to 5pm
What you’ll get - company benefits:
- Structured apprenticeship training: Guided learning with skilled mentors; combination of on-the-job experience and theoretical training
- Formal qualification: Opportunity to gain recognised IT / engineering qualification
- Hands-on experience: Exposure to a wide variety of hardware, software, and customer types—business and home users
- Supportive team environment: Work with experienced technicians, ongoing coaching and feedback
- Career progression: Potential to move into a junior or technician role once apprenticeship is successfully completed
- Employee discount: On computer hardware, peripherals, and services offered by Jem Computer Systems
- Tools and equipment provided: Access to workshop tools, diagnostic software, test hardware
- Contributory pension, holiday entitlement: As per statutory requirements, plus any additional company provisions
- Modern workshop facilities: Well-equipped workspace at Cupar Business Centre; good transport links
